24H | Trilogy Metals Gains Another 3%; Tesla Rebounds 1%; IREN and Archer Aviation Drop 6%; Joby Sinks 8%

Tiger Newspress
Yesterday

Trilogy Metals shares gained another 2.6% in overnight trading after soaring 211% on Tuesday. The White House said it would acquire a 10% stake in the Vancouver-based miner.

Tesla rolled out "affordable" versions of its best-selling Model Y SUV and its Model 3 sedan, but the starting prices of $39,990 and $36,990 were too high, some said, to attract a new class of buyers to the electric vehicle brand. Tesla shares closed down 4.5% on Tuesday, while rebounded 1.3% in overnight trading.

High-performance computing firm IREN stock slipped 5.7% in overnight trading after announcing a $875 million convertible debt offering.

Joby and Archer Aviation sank again in overnight trading. Tesla’s long awaited announcement failed to mention any collaboration with the eVTOL makers. Meanwhile, Joby Aviation announced Tuesday it intends to offer $500 million of its common stock in an underwritten offering.
